Utilizing Local SEO Techniques
Local SEO techniques can significantly enhance a company’s visibility in local search results. Optimize the website’s content, meta tags, and title tags with relevant keywords specific to the local market. Claim and optimize your Google My Business profile to appear in local map listings and improve search rankings.

Collaborating with Local Businesses
Forge partnerships with complementary local businesses to expand your reach and tap into their customer base. Cross-promote each other’s services, organize joint events, or offer exclusive discounts to customers referred by the partner businesses.

Offering Referral Programs
Implement a referral program that incentivizes existing customers to refer their friends, family, and colleagues to your insurance company. Offer rewards, discounts, or exclusive benefits to both the referrer and the new customer, creating a win-win situation.
Tracking and Analyzing Results
Monitor the effectiveness of your local marketing strategies by tracking key performance indicators (KPIs). Utilize web analytics tools to measure website traffic, conversion rates, and engagement metrics. Analyzing the data helps identify areas for improvement and refine your marketing approach.
Encouraging Online Reviews
Request satisfied customers to leave reviews on popular review websites, such as Google Reviews, Yelp, or industry-specific platforms. Positive online reviews enhance your company’s online reputation and increase trust among potential customers.
Utilizing Local Directories
List your insurance company in local business directories, ensuring accurate and up-to-date information. This increases your online visibility and makes it easier for local customers to find your services.
